?Marvin & Mel? stars Gary Burghoff (from the hit comedy-series M*A*S*H) who is also a famous film and off-Broadway star.
Two once-hot, middle-aged TV writers who haven?t had a hit show, much less a pitch meeting in a long time, decide to borrow a page from blacklisted screenwriters and begin working anonymously behind their ?front??young, pretty and Latina, Marie Gomes?who goes, virtually overnight, from delivering deli sandwiches to taking meetings at ABC, CBS and NBC.
George Tricker and Neil Rosen wrote this Comedy Premiere. In the best tradition of an off-couple comedy of sunshine boys, ?Marvin & Mel? tactfully combine ageism with wit and snappy staccato dialogue with a salute to the power of enduring friendship?which refuses to be broken even in the face of severe trials.
